LG G8S ThinQ is slightly better than the Honor 50 Pro, getting a general score of 82.5 against 77. The LG G8S ThinQ is a a little bit lighter phone than the Honor 50 Pro, but both are 0.31inches thick. These phones come with Android OS (operating system), but LG G8S ThinQ has 9.0 Pie version while Honor 50 Pro has Android 11 version, giving a couple additional features.
The LG G8S ThinQ counts with a bit faster CPU than Honor 50 Pro, although it has less RAM memory, they both have 8 cores. The Honor 50 Pro features a little more vivid display than LG G8S ThinQ, because it has a slightly higher 1236 x 2676 pixels resolution, a bit more pixels per inch in the display and a little bit larger screen.
The LG G8S ThinQ has a much bigger storage for games and applications than Honor 50 Pro, because although it has less internal storage, it also counts with a slot for SD memory cards that supports a maximum of 1,95 TB. Honor 50 Pro has just a little better battery life than LG G8S ThinQ, because it has a 13 percent more battery capacity.
Honor 50 Pro counts with a greater camera than LG G8S ThinQ, because although it has a smaller diafragm aperture which is not so good for low light photos and video and slower 30 frames per second video frame rate, and they both have the same (4K) video definition, the Honor 50 Pro also counts with a way more MP back camera.
